Top Attractions & Must-Visit Places in Wonogiri, Indonesia
Nature's Wonders
- Waduk Gajah Mungkur: This massive reservoir is a breathtaking sight, offering opportunities for boating, fishing, and simply enjoying the serene surroundings. The views are incredible, especially at sunrise and sunset.
- Air Terjun Setren: Prepare to be amazed by the beauty of Setren Waterfall. Its cascading waters create a picturesque scene, perfect for a refreshing dip (if the weather permits!).
- Telaga Madirda: This serene lake is a hidden oasis, ideal for a peaceful escape. The tranquil atmosphere and stunning natural beauty make it a perfect spot for reflection and relaxation.
Cultural Delights
- Candi Sukuh: Explore the intriguing ruins of Candi Sukuh, a pre-Islamic Hindu temple with unique architectural features. It's a fascinating glimpse into Indonesia's rich history.
- Local Villages: Take the time to explore the charming villages surrounding Wonogiri. Interact with the friendly locals, learn about their traditions, and experience authentic Javanese hospitality.

Best Time to Visit Wonogiri, Indonesia
The best time to visit is during the dry season (April to October) for pleasant weather and ideal conditions for outdoor activities. However, the rainy season (November to March) can offer a different kind of beauty, with lush green landscapes and fewer crowds.
Transportation Options in Wonogiri, Indonesia
Getting around Wonogiri is relatively straightforward. Local buses and minibuses are readily available for travelling between towns and villages. Consider renting a motorbike for greater flexibility in exploring the surrounding countryside. Always be mindful of local traffic laws and customs.
